Jeremy Robinson is the New York Times and #1 Audible bestselling author of over seventy novels and novellas, including Infinite, The Others, and The Dark, as well as the Jack Sigler thriller series, and Project Nemesis, the highest selling, original (non-licensed) kaiju novel of all time. He’s known for mixing elements of science, history, and mythology, which has earned him the #1 spot in Science Fiction and Action-Adventure, and secured him as the top creature feature author. Many of his novels have been adapted into comic books, optioned for film and TV, and translated into fourteen languages. He lives in New Hampshire with his wife and three children.

Sean Ellis has authored and co-authored more than forty action-adventure novels, including the Nick Kismet adventures, the Jack Sigler/Chess Team series with Jeremy Robinson, and the Jade Ihara adventures with David Wood. He served with the Army National Guard in Afghanistan and has a Bachelor of Science degree in Natural Resources Policy from Oregon State University. He currently resides in Arizona, where he divides his time between writing, adventure sports, and trying to figure out how to save the world.

- Reviewed in the United Kingdom on 12 October 2013Format: PaperbackVerified PurchasePrime shows us how the Chess Team came together and a little more of the characters of those involved.
We first see Jack Sigler as part of a Delta team on a mission that ends badly and as he considers his career he is given a new mission to find what went wrong. To fulfil this new mission he must form a new team, a team that later becomes Chess Team. Throughout the book he struggles with the decision to put him in command, with the hierarchy's confidence in him whilst his flags at certain moments but we also see the potential that those who had the confidence in him also saw. The potential that we see in later books come to fruition.
I've tried desperately hard not to give any spoilers so I'll end with saying simply that if you are a fan of the Chess Team, this book will not disappoint.
